Mums Against Drugs (West Lake Macquarie)

Information and contact details about the Community Drug Action Team and links to projects and activities.

Overview

The Mums Against Drugs CDAT was formed in 2004 when a local child received a needle stick injury.  The Team meets on the last Friday of the month from 10:30 am to 12:00 noon at 19a Threlkeld St Bolton Point.

What we're doing

Consistent with the principles of the Community Drug Action Strategy, Mums Against Drugs is committed to working in partnership with agencies, community representatives and government, to:

  • Identify alcohol and other drug issues;
  • Educate the community about relevant issues; and         
  • Implement appropriate collaborative projects.

The group is currently involved in the MADTIME project. Young people gather at the Bolton Point Hall on Wednesday afternoons from 4:00 pm onwards and the MUMS provide activities and healthy food. Activities include sports, games, dancing, arts and craft and the young people are encouraged to eat fruit and other healthy foods. Agency representatives and other support services are also encouraged to attend and interact with the young people.

The need for the project was identified from the Gathering project which involved a series of camps for mums and children, young girls, young boys and men organised by the CDAT in 2004/05.
